Q.

Out of the following pairs, choose the pair in which the physical quantities do not have identical dimension?
(a)Impulse and moment of force Right sign
(b)Planck's constant and Angular momentum
(c)Force and rate of change of linear momentum
(d)Pressure and Young's modules
Details:A physical quantity is a property of a material or system that can be quantified by measurement.
